Two fights of major significance on the agenda this weekend.

The first from Nottingham, England and Pay-Per-View, for the IBF Super Middleweight title, featuring Carl Froch who will be taking on a tough Philly fighter (aren’t they all)? in Yusef Mack.

Froch 29-2 with 21 knockouts, will be fighting in his hometown, while Mack, 31-4-2 (17), takes his boxing ability on the road.

These two fighters match up well, although Mack, at 32, is three years younger, and has the problem of overcoming the scoring problems that will be created by taking this fight in the U.K.

Mack hasn’t fought any real names, but Froch seems to be on the downside of his career. The punch is the last thing to go in a fighter, so I don’t see anyway that Mack can win here rcs. Froch by a close decision or knockout.***

The other fight of importance will be Brian Viloria taking on tough Mexican southpaw flyweight Herman Marquez for the WBA and WBO flyweight championship.

Viloria, at 31, will be giving up seven years in age to Marquez, 34-2, (25), but has a four inch reach advantage, which should but his educated jab to the test here. He comes in with a 31-3 record with 18 knockouts.

It’s not going to be an easy fight for Viloria, as Marques can bang away. The key to Marquez winning is going to be if he can get inside the jab, put Viloria on the ropes and use his power 123d design 맥 다운로드.

If he can do so, he wins by kayo, if not Viloria by decision. It’s a big IF.

My pick is Viloria by a unanimous decision.
